2023: BANNER YEAR FOR TORRE LORENZO; SETS THE TONE FOR 2024

-

The start of the new year is an opportunit­y to reflect on the accomplish­ments and lessons from the past year. For Torre Lorenzo Developmen­t Corporatio­n (TLDC), 2023 was another banner year, highlighte­d with launches, openings, and turnovers

As the company prepares to celebrate its 25th anniversar­y in 2024, here’s a lookback at last year’s noteworthy achievemen­ts of the pioneer in premium university residences in the country:

ELEVATING LIFESTYLES

Torre Lorenzo has always been bullish in the Davao Region. One of its remarkable moves last year is the launch of Crown Residences, its first premium residentia­l developmen­t in Davao City. It is part of Tierra Davao, Torre Lorenzo’s integrated-use developmen­t that is home to its hospitalit­y developmen­ts, dusitD2 Davao and Dusit Thani Residence Davao.

In June 2023, as part of expanding its hospitalit­y portfolio in Manila, the Company opened The Suites at Torre Lorenzo Malate and lyf Malate Manila – two hospitalit­y developmen­ts in partnershi­p with The Ascott Limited. Both properties are enjoying good reception from their respective markets.

In September 2023, it started to turn over units of Torre Lorenzo Loyola, a premium residentia­l developmen­t in Quezon City, and launched a sequel West Tower right beside two (2) months after.

In Lipa, Batangas, constructi­on commenced for Merano, the second residentia­l tower in Tierra Lorenzo Lipa.

POWERING SUSTAINABL­E LUXURY

In 2023, Torre Lorenzo also announced that Dusit Thani Lubi Plantation Resort, its flagship hospitalit­y developmen­t in Davao de Oro, has started to use clean and renewable solar energy. It unveiled a 756-unit solar farm with an output of 415.8kWp, equivalent to 6,084 trees planted yearly. The energy generated would reduce carbon emissions by 251 metric tons annually. As it continues to grow, Torre Lorenzo also strengthen­ed its efforts to engage with the communitie­s it does business with. Last year, it turned over a child developmen­t center and educationa­l materials to the children of Barangay Pindasan, Mabini, Davao de Oro. It also partnered with Montessori educators Ms. Corazon Aguinaldo-Lim and Ms. Karen Ann Vera for a teacher’s training session for Pindasan’s child developmen­t workers.

Education has always been important to TLDC. In its continuing support for the educationa­l needs of its host communitie­s, Torre Lorenzo donated 500 bags with school supplies to public school students in Mandug, Davao City, and Pindasan, Davao de Oro.

It also turned over the second tranche of its scholarshi­p support to the Armed Forces of the Philippine­s Education Benefit System Office (AFPEBSO) amounting to PhP1 million. This is part of a partnershi­p agreement to fund scholarshi­ps worth P10-million over a 10-year period for college-aged beneficiar­ies of military servicemen and women who were killed in action.

FORGING MEANINGFUL PARTNERSHI­PS

TLDC forged partnershi­ps to enhance community experience­s. Last year, it partnered with De La Salle – College of Saint Benilde Multimedia Art students to help highlight Manila City’s historic and dynamic character on the walls of its co-living residences, lyf Malate Manila.

TLDC also sealed a partnershi­p with the National University Lipa (NU Lipa) in Lipa City, Batangas for the accommodat­ion of the university’s faculty, staff, and incoming students for AY 2023-2024 (foreign and local). The partnershi­p will support the growing demand for quality education and accommodat­ion in emerging urban centers like Lipa City.

EARNING INDUSTRY RECOGNITIO­NS

For the third time, TLDC was named as the Best Boutique Developer in PropertyGu­ru’s 2023 Philippine­s Property Awards. It also received the following awards during the event: Best Integrated Work from Home Developmen­t for 3Torre Lorenzo, Best Co-living Space for lyf Malate Manila, Best Alternativ­e Accommodat­ion Developmen­t for lyf Malate Manila.

For the second consecutiv­e year, TLDC was also recognized as one of HR Asia’s Best Companies to Work For in Asia as well as one of the Most Caring Companies in Asia.

A MILESTONE YEAR

2024 is a big year for Torre Lorenzo. As it celebrates its 25th year, it also reaffirms its commitment to its vision of designing for tomorrow, and look forward to exciting things ahead.

It will continue to solidify its position as the pioneer in premium university residences as it diversifie­s its portfolio with other product categories.

Pipeline projects to watch out for from TLDC in its milestone year includes a residentia­l developmen­t in the university belt in Manila that features young and hip spaces for the students in the area.

In Quezon City, plans for a more luxurious and exclusive residentia­l tower within the neighborho­od of Torre Lorenzo Loyola is underway.

In Davao, an enhanced sequel to Crown Residences will be introduced to supplement the other developmen­ts in Tierra Davao where dusitD2 Davao and Dusit Thani Residence Davao are also located.

The much-anticipate­d Dusit Princess, the first internatio­nal-branded hotel in Batangas located at Tierra Lorenzo Lipa will start constructi­on.

“2023 was a good year for Torre Lorenzo. With our pipeline projects in Manila, Lipa, and Davao, we are bullish and are looking to ride our growth momentum this 2024,” says Lorenzo.
